The 2011 Finca El Grajo Viejo, produced with old-vine Tempranillo grapes, is fermented in 500-liter oak barrels and then aged in new barriques for 18 months. It feels extremely ripe, with aromas of candied black fruit, hinting at raisins, organic and soil notes and plenty of oak-related aromas, toast, smoke, peat and black pepper. The palate is full-bodied with an abundance of tannins that might be too much, plenty of glycerin and alcohol, but lacking elegance and balance. It feels like they are trying too hard. Drink 2014-2017. – Luis Gutiérrez – 28-08-2014
